Headword:
Deimos
Adler number: delta,327
Translated headword: Fright
Vetting Status: high
Translation: [Fright] and Fear and Din of War,[1] attendants of Ares, sons of war; they too experienced what Ares did, after Hephaestus had not been frightened by them.
Greek Original:Deimos kai phobos kai Kudoimos, hupêretai tou Areôs, huioi tou polemou: hoi kai autoi sumpeponthasi tôi Arei, tou Hêphaistou autous mê phobêthentos.
Notes:
From a scholium to Gregory of Nazianzus,
Oration 5 in PG 35.705a. The allusion is presumably to the episode in
Homer,
Odyssey 8, where Hephaestus takes his revenge for being cuckolded by Ares and Aphrodite.
[1] For Din of War, Kydoimos, see again
kappa 2622.
